EMEA Business Development Representative

Scroll to content

This is a targeted, commissioned role in our Business Development team that forms part of our Direct Sales team. As a Business Development Representative Sales Consultant your job will be to source and qualify leads into sales opportunities that are be passed to your teammates in the EMEA Sales team.

 To succeed in this role you will have a work-ethic ‘second to none’ and work quickly and efficiently through the high volume of leads your target prospect list. Time on the phone speaking to prospects is a key success indicator. You’ll to bring your organized, structured business development process to the team. You will be self-motivated, competitive, and knowledgeable. You will have an eye for recognising buying signals and understanding where dotdigital can help the prospect. 

These conversations will relate to their email and marketing needs so while a background in email marketing automation is not essential, an awareness of its principles is beneficial.

You will be expected to form trusted and high-performing relationships with your Sales Management, the Sales team, Marketing and your Business Development peers.  This is an ideal starting point into a career that progress into SaaS sales.


Responsibilities

  • Conduct high level conversations with senior executives in prospect customer and partners.
  • Contact 60+ prospects daily via phone, email, and other various forms of outreach.
  • Qualify pre-opportunities by identifying Budget, Authority, Need, and Timeframe.
  • Generate pipeline through marketing programs and coordinate meetings with Regional Sales Reps.
  • Actively participate in and add to team learning opportunities and your own personal development
  • Research and build new and existing accounts (i.e. adding contacts, sending emails, strategic calling)

 

 

Skills and Experience

  • 1-2 years (3+ years for a senior) of experience in a professional environment where contact and communication with prospects and customers is a constant. Ideally this will be in a SaaS sales environment.
  • Bachelor’s degree preferred.
  • Excellent written/verbal communication skills and interpersonal skills.
  • Additional languages (Dutch, German, French or Nordic languages) desirable.
  • Ability to multi-task, prioritize, and manage time effectively in a fast-paced, dynamic environment.
  • Strong problem-solving skills, high energy and positive attitude.
  • Experience needed in managing tasks and customer related activity in a CRM.
  • Experience using Outreach.io a plus.

 

 

About dotdigital

dotdigital’s mission is simple: powering customer engagement across all touch points. But it takes a growing global team of passionate, motivated employees to continue adding to the 4k+ customers we support across 8 countries across the world – would you like to join us?

dotdigital offers a remote-friendly work environment on a rapidly growing global team with an opportunity to learn and grow very quickly. You’ll be part of a SaaS company positioned as an industry leader and rapidly scaling across the organization.

Or, know someone who would be a perfect fit? Let them know!

London Bridge

1 London Bridge
SE1 London Directions

Workplace & Culture

It all started in a pub in Croydon, UK – we even have the original tables and stools in our London Bridge HQ. Today, we’re a growing global business with 350+ employees and counting. So if you’re interested in becoming part of the dotfamily there may be an opportunity for you.


Already working at dotdigital?

Let’s recruit together and find your next colleague.

Teamtailor

Applicant tracking system by Teamtailor